Population 43,997,828: black African 79%, white 9.6%, colored 8.9%, Indian/Asian 2.5% (2001 census)
Capital City Pretoria (1.5 million)
Cape Town (3.2 million) is the legislative center, and Bloemfontein (350,000) is the judicial center.
Languages
IsiZulu 23.8%, IsiXhosa 17.6%, Afrikaans 13.3%, Sepedi 9.4%, English 8.2%, Setswana 8.2%, Sesotho 7.9%, Xitsonga 4.4%, other 7.2% (2001 census)
Official Currency Rand  

Religions Zion Christian 11.1%, Pentecostal/Charismatic 8.2%, Catholic 7.1%, Methodist 6.8%, Dutch Reformed 6.7%, Anglican 3.8%, Muslim 1.5%, other Christian 36%, other 2.3%, unspecified 1.4%, none 15.1% (2001 census)



Land


Land Area 1,221,040 sq km (471,443 sq miles) - slightly less than twice the size of TexasIncludes Prince Edward Islands (Marion Island and Prince Edward Island)
Natural Resources:
gold, chromium, antimony, coal, iron ore, manganese, nickel, phosphates, tin, uranium, gem diamonds, platinum, copper, vanadium, salt, natural gas.
Terrain: vast interior plateau rimmed by rugged hills and narrow coastal plain
